According to the public record, 8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ester is a modern freehold house with 882 ft2 of internal area and sits on a 272 m2 plot.
Houses of this size in this area normally have 3 bedrooms with a garden.
Based on available information, and assuming reasonable condition, the estimated sale value for 8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ester is £373,051 and the estimated rental value is £1,289 per month.
Pear Tree Way, Crowle, Worcester, WR7 is located in the borough of Wychavon within the WR7 postal district.
8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ester has 31 entries in the Land Registry , most recently in November 2008 and a single entry in the EPC database dated December 2013.

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£391,703 and a rental value of £1,353 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£346,937 and a rental value of £1,199 per month.
Over the last 12 months the sale value of 8 Pear Tree Way Worcester has increased by an estimated £6,473 (1.7%) and its rental value has increased by an estimated £48 per month (3.7%), giving an expected gross yield of 4.1%.

8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ester has an Energy Performance Rating (EPC) of E. This is based on the most recent assessment, dated 19 Dec 2013.
The property is not connected to mains gas and has fully double glazed windows. It is heated using Boiler and radiators, mains gas.
According to HM Land Registry, 8, Pear Tree Way, Worcester was last sold on 21st November 2008 for £250,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 3 sales since 1995.
Since November 2008, the market for similar properties has risen 49.4%
